1.2 Category Snapshot
The 2-in-1 laser tape measure is an innovative measuring tool that cleverly integrates long-range, high-precision laser distance measurement with the short-range, convenient operation of a traditional steel tape measure. These products typically feature a digital display, support area, volume calculations, and multiple unit conversions, aiming to significantly enhance user efficiency and accuracy in home improvement, construction, engineering measurement, and everyday household measuring tasks. 3.4 Unmet Needs & Market Gaps
-
Outdoor Laser Visibility: Most red laser products still struggle with laser point identification in direct outdoor sunlight, affecting measurement efficiency and accuracy.
User Reviews (VOC) when we took it outside into direct sunlight, the accuracy diminished significantly. // My fiancé, who manages Hunter and Jumper horse shows, requires precise measurements for the jumps. He found that while the tool worked well indoors, it wasn't reliable enough for outdoor use in full sun.
-
Physical Tape Measure Durability: Some users report that the physical tape blade is prone to bending/damage, the magnetic hook isn't secure enough, or the markings don't conform to US standards, affecting long-term user experience.
User Reviews (VOC) Magnet didn't last a week then fell off // The tape part is very thin . // end hook is not secured and can visible move. measurement aren't accurate. // I guess the designer wasn't thinking about SAE or US users. // the tape bent after two days of use.
-
Operational Complexity: Complex multi-function button logic and unintuitive instructions lead to a high learning curve, making it difficult for users to fully utilize all features.
User Reviews (VOC) Way to complicated. Always reverts back to metric. // The user interface is quite limited and somewhat lame. // Too many function clumped in one button makes it difficult to know all memorize every little function for one button.
-
Screen Display Intuitiveness: Some products have small screens or non-intuitive unit switching, affecting reading efficiency, especially for non-digital display parts.
User Reviews (VOC) I think personally, I'd have liked a larger display. // I cannot get it to measure in inches except by going through a song and dance every time I use it. // The display shows only the laser's distance, not the tape's.
-
Battery Life & Replacement: Some products still use AAA batteries; users desire more eco-friendly, longer-lasting charging solutions. Some USB charging port designs are inconvenient, e.g., dust covers.
User Reviews (VOC) I do wish it had a USB C charging port instead of including an adapter as that's just one more thing to lose. // the battery compartment is screwed in place in a way that feels inconvenient. // USB port was a pain. As soon as I unboxed this and saw where the USB port was, and what a pain the cover would be to get at all the time, I simply boxed it up and returned it unused.

5.2 Competitive Landscape Observation
5.2.1 Market Maturity
This category market is maturing, with high product functional homogenization. Core selling points concentrate on '2-in-1,' high accuracy, and multi-functionality. Price competition is intense, while a few brands attempt differentiation through premium display technology (e.g., IPS color screens), enhanced outdoor visibility (green lasers), and improved user experience.
5.2.2 Market Innovation Trends
Innovation trends primarily focus on enhancing user experience and addressing existing pain points. For example, green lasers are gradually replacing red lasers to improve outdoor visibility; USB-C charging and built-in lithium batteries are becoming mainstream; screen displays are evolving towards greater clarity and intelligence (e.g., color screens, multi-data display); some products are beginning to integrate more advanced sensors (e.g., dual-axis electronic angle) to provide richer auxiliary functions. Future innovation may also focus on smarter connectivity (e.g., Bluetooth app data sync), stronger environmental adaptability, and more streamlined operational workflows.
VI. Market Fit Analysis
6.1 Alignment Analysis
The category's mainstream selling points, such as '2-in-1 Design,' 'High Accuracy,' and 'Multi-functional Modes,' generally align with users' core decision factors (measurement accuracy, dual functionality, ease of use). Sellers clearly communicate the product's core value proposition. However, there is a noticeable misalignment between seller promotion and buyer actual needs/experience in the following aspects:
First, Focus Misalignment: Sellers commonly emphasize diverse laser measurement modes (e.g., Pythagorean theorem, area, volume) and high laser range. Yet, many average users, especially DIY enthusiasts, report that operations are overly complex, with button functions too concentrated, leading to a steep learning curve and difficulty fully utilizing these advanced features. For instance, a user noted 'Too many function clumped in one button makes it difficult to know all memorize every little function for one button,' reflecting sellers' overemphasis on feature richness while neglecting user desire for simple, intuitive operation.
Second, Factual Misalignment: 'Rugged Durability' and 'Impact Resistance' are high-frequency terms in product promotion. However, consumer reviews frequently mention 'Magnet didn't last a week then fell off,' 'The tape part is very thin, easy to bend,' 'broke after a few days of use.' This reveals that some products' actual manufacturing materials and processes do not meet their promised durability standards, creating a gap between marketing claims and product quality. Furthermore, while some products claim support for multiple unit conversions, they actually 'cannot switch to imperial units, only metric,' or 'metric markings are on the back of the tape, not conforming to US user habits, requiring manual conversion.' This directly impacts the product's practicality and user experience in the US market, constituting clear overpromising.
Additionally, promotion regarding 'Outdoor Visibility' is insufficient. Despite green laser technology's superior performance in bright light, most products on the market still use red lasers, which perform poorly in direct sunlight, severely affecting professional users' work efficiency. Sellers provide insufficient risk warnings or solution promotion for this. Difficulty seeing the screen in bright light is also a frequently mentioned user pain point.
6.2 Key Findings
- Users highly recognize the value of 'integrated, convenient measurement.' The 2-in-1 design significantly reduces the need for two separate tools and is the core advantage attracting the broader user base.
- Accuracy is a basic requirement, but the actual quality of the physical tape measure falls short of expectations. Although laser measurement accuracy is generally high, the insufficient material and structural stability of the traditional tape measure become a weak point affecting overall tool reliability perception.
- The more complex the features, the more intuitive the operation needs to be; otherwise, it causes user frustration. Overloading features while neglecting user experience (UI/UX design, instruction clarity) leads to user churn, especially among DIY users who value efficiency and simplicity.
- Outdoor usage scenarios demand higher laser visibility. The limitations of red lasers in bright outdoor conditions give products with green lasers or higher-brightness lasers a significant competitive edge in the professional market.
